Output 66a37904e1c7e48d23606db20072ddd67ed70e5cc60bd3185d6650474fba1e4b:145

value
6674
script pubkey
OP_0 OP_PUSHBYTES_20 58788b5a4de8e8b9b208979711fccdf3917da093
address
bc1qtpugkkjdar5tnvsgj7t3rlxd7wghmgynfnu6d5
transaction
66a37904e1c7e48d23606db20072ddd67ed70e5cc60bd3185d6650474fba1e4b